HDPE Butt Fusion Elbow 90°

An HDPE Butt Fusion Elbow 90° is a pipe fitting made from High-Density Polyethylene (HDPE) that is used to change the direction of a pipeline by 90 degrees. It is connected to HDPE pipes using the butt fusion welding process, where the ends of the pipe and the elbow are heated and fused together to form a strong, permanent, and leak-proof joint.It is a 90-degree angled pipe connector that helps change the flow direction sharply while maintaining a strong and leak-proof connection.

The HDPE Butt Fusion Elbow 90° is a high-performance pipe fitting designed to create a smooth 90-degree change in direction within HDPE piping systems. Manufactured from PE100 high-density polyethylene, this elbow offers excellent resistance to corrosion, abrasion, and chemicals, making it ideal for use in water supply, gas distribution, wastewater management, and industrial applications. The butt fusion welding method ensures a strong, leak-proof joint with the host pipe, delivering long-term reliability and durability.

Material GradeSDR ValuePressure Rating (PN)Working Pressure (at 20°C)
PE100SDR 11PN 1616 bar
PE100SDR 13.6PN 12.512.5 bar
PE100SDR 17PN 1010 bar
PE100SDR 21PN 88 bar
PE80SDR 11PN 12.512.5 bar
PE80SDR 13.6PN 1010 bar
PE80SDR 17PN 88 bar
PE63SDR 11PN 1010 bar
PE63SDR 17.6PN 66 bar

Types of HDPE Butt Fusion Elbow 90°

1. Based on Radius

Type

Description

Long Radius 90° Elbow

Has a larger centerline radius (typically 1.5 × pipe diameter); reduces pressure loss and turbulence.

Short Radius 90° Elbow

Has a smaller radius (equal to pipe diameter); used where space is limited.

4. Based on Manufacturing Method

Type

Description

Injection Molded Elbow

Manufactured using molds; used for smaller diameters.

Segmented (Fabricated) Elbow

Made by welding multiple pipe segments; used for larger diameters.

Machined Elbow

Precision-made from solid HDPE blocks for special applications.
